Skip site navigation (1)Skip section navigation (2)
Date:      Fri, 9 Nov 2007 10:54:51 +0800
From:      "Mars G Miro" <spry@anarchy.in.the.ph>
To:        "Ruslan Ermilov" <ru@freebsd.org>
Cc:        freebsd-stable@freebsd.org, Ken Smith <kensmith@freebsd.org>
Subject:   Re: src-install.sh and compat/opensolaris/
Message-ID:  <f12f408a0711081854g440b243p2019e544ec502b43@mail.gmail.com>
In-Reply-To: <20071108211926.GB83503@team.vega.ru>
References:  <f12f408a0711070059h6ff4cc88ke13f72b1c1706a6b@mail.gmail.com> <20071108211926.GB83503@team.vega.ru>

next in thread | previous in thread | raw e-mail | index | archive | help
On 11/9/07, Ruslan Ermilov <ru@freebsd.org> wrote:
> On Wed, Nov 07, 2007 at 04:59:45PM +0800, Mars G Miro wrote:
> > Hiya
> >
> >   I think there might be a need to add 'compat' in $dists in
> > src-install.sh. When the src is extracted from the ISO, compat is left
> > out and buildworld fails at:
> >
> > mkdep -f .depend -a
> > -I/usr/src/cddl/lib/libnvpair/../../../sys/compat/opensolaris
> > -I/usr/src/cddl/lib/libnvpair/../../../include
> > -I/usr/src/cddl/lib/libnvpair/../../../sys/contrib/opensolaris/uts/common
> > -D_SOLARIS_C_SOURCE
> > /usr/src/cddl/lib/libnvpair/../../../contrib/opensolaris/lib/libnvpair/libnvpair.c
> > /usr/src/cddl/lib/libnvpair/../../../contrib/opensolaris/lib/libnvpair/nvpair_alloc_system.c
> > /usr/src/cddl/lib/libnvpair/../../../sys/contrib/opensolaris/common/nvpair/nvpair_alloc_fixed.c
> > /usr/src/cddl/lib/libnvpair/../../../sys/contrib/opensolaris/common/nvpair/nvpair.c
> > ===> cddl/lib/libumem (depend)
> > make: don't know how to make umem.c. Stop
> > *** Error code 2
> >
> > Stop in /usr/src/cddl/lib.
> > *** Error code 1
> >
> > because there's no more cddl/ [0]. Of course when csupping it can be
> > checked out but for those that do not csup, they may not be able to
> > rebuild their world. For instance, I have a 7.0-PRERELEASE box and not
> > able to rebuild my world using the 7.0-BETA2 src from the ISO.
> >
> > Thanks ;-)
>
> Try the attached patch.
>
>

src-install.sh is fine. rebuilt sysinstall, however, on
Configure->Distributions->src, when selecting All, compat doesn't get
X'd ...

Thanks ;-)

> Cheers,
> --
> Ruslan Ermilov
> ru@FreeBSD.org
> FreeBSD committer
>
>


cheers
mars



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?f12f408a0711081854g440b243p2019e544ec502b43>